Alto have announced a brand new series of live mixers called Masterlink Live, which make use of the iPad to add a large touchscreen to help you control your live mixes. There are currently two models in the Masterlink Live series; the Masterlink Live 16 (a 16 channel mixer) and the Masterlink Live 24 (a 24 channel version).

The Boss GT-100 features next-generation amp modeling, re-creating vintage amps as well as providing you with up-to-date COSM tones. The GT-100 is the step up from the popular GT-10, featuring a unique dual-LCD system. EZ TONE has also been enhanced with newly designed Amp Customise and OD/DS Customise features.

The Clavia Nord C2D is the ultimate portable organ, featuring two sets of physical drawbars for an authentic hands-on experience. The C2D features a dual-layer keyboard design, with the upper tier angled slightly forwards for an easy playing experience and both levels featuring 61 keys each.

The Nord Drum is a unique 4-channel virtual analogue drum synthesiser, allowing drummers to create electronic sounds using traditional drumming methods. The Nord Drum contains a number of analogue waveforms, ideal for creating classic electro percussive sounds, but it is also packed full of harmonically complex waveforms and a number of different types of noise generators, giving you a huge palette to create a massive variety of different sounds.

We’ve got two new products from TC Helicon to tell you about, both from their outstanding VoiceLive series.
The first product is called the VoiceLive Play, a harmony and effects unit for vocalists. It includes over 200 presets, an Aux input (with Voice Cancel) for plugging in an external device such as an MP3 player to sing along with and RoomSense technology, which makes use of embedded microphones to automatically set the key for harmonies.
